  1. ; RUN: opt -basicaa -loop-distribute -loop-vectorize -force-vector-width=4 \
  2. ; RUN: -verify-loop-info -verify-dom-info -S < %s | FileCheck %s
  3. ; If only A and B can alias here, we don't need memchecks to distribute since
  4. ; A and B are in the same partition. This used to cause a crash in the
  5. ; memcheck generation.
  6. ;
  7. ; for (i = 0; i < n; i++) {
  8. ; A[i + 1] = A[i] * B[i];
  9. ; ------------------------------
  10. ; C[i] = D[i] * E[i];
  11. ; }
